## Configuration

The Quillback autoscaler polls queue depth every fifteen seconds and scales workers between the floor and ceiling defined in QUILLBACK_MIN_WORKERS and QUILLBACK_MAX_WORKERS. Review these bounds carefully before each release, since an overly aggressive ceiling caused the March cost spike. In the env file, add the broker authentication secret directly after this sentence.

vault entry, bawif-yahaf: RELAY_SECRET20=c4a1d5b2b5ce56e458ec

### Step 4: Update the payroll export

Fernwick Payroll v9 drops the fixed-width export in favor of the delimited Ashgrove format. Regenerate any stored templates; old files will fail validation. Run the converter once against last cycle's output to confirm parity. Then restart the exporter with the updated settings, which are as follows.

service settings:
oliath:
  log_level: debug
  metrics_host: metrics.oliath.zemvarsys.internal
  pool_size: 8

// HEALTH CHECK INTERVAL — Lanternfell edge tier.
// The balancer probes /healthz on each node; this constant sets the probe
// interval in seconds. Support note: lowering it below 5 causes flapping
// because the check itself acquires a DB connection, and the pool is small.
// If a customer reports nodes cycling in and out of rotation, confirm this
// value first before escalating. The shipped default corresponds to the
// build token recorded below.

trace token, kajeg-tadup: htk31_ea4436123ab4c9e337062126feef2c5

Audit-log viewer recovery. If the Vellum audit viewer shows a blank timeline, first confirm the ingest worker on the Drosshaven node is running; a stalled worker leaves the index hours behind. Restart it, then reload the viewer and check that new entries appear within two minutes. If the viewer returns a 403 instead, its read credential has likely rotated. Update viewer.env on the app host and restart. The line to add is this one:

sealed setting: LEDGER_TOKEN20=6148d35bbb480b0ab79e

Ticket: Lost badge — new starter guidance. If you misplace your badge at Quillhaven House, report it to the facilities desk on level 2 before 10:00 so the old badge can be deactivated. A temporary pass is issued for 48 hours while a replacement is printed. Use the interim door code below until then.

staff pass of tajog-bahap = bdg-GTUUI-82661